Vim li cas Siab -Purity Nitrogen yog qhov tseem ceeb rau Semiconductor Manufacturing
Nyob rau hauv niaj hnub semiconductor fabs, nitrogen tsis yog ib qho kev pab cuam, tab sis yog ib qho tseem ceeb ntawm cov khoom siv ncaj qha rau hauv cov txheej txheem tseem ceeb. Nws cov ntawv thov tuaj yeem raug sau tseg ntawm peb theem:
- Cov txheej txheem tswj huab cua: Hauv lithography, etching, nyias - zaj duab xis tso, thiab lwm yam, nitrogen ua haujlwm tsis zoo tiv thaiv roj, hloov lossis diluting reactive gases kom tswj tau qhov muaj peev xwm oxidation nyob rau hauv lub chamber cua. Hauv cov tshuaj vapor deposition, piv txwv li, kev hloov pauv hauv cov nitrogen ntws ncaj qha cuam tshuam rau zaj duab xis uniformity thiab cov kauj ruam kev muaj peev xwm.
- Purging thiab Tu: Thaum lub sij hawm tu cov cuab yeej, chamber tu, thiab pipeline switching, siab -purity nitrogen yog siv los ntxuav cov txheej txheem seem gases thiab particulates. Daim ntawv thov no muaj kev nkag siab zoo heev rau cov dej noo thiab tag nrho cov ntsiab lus hydrocarbon hauv nitrogen- cov dej lwg saum toj -70℃tuaj yeem qhia txog qhov tsis txaus ntseeg oxidation.
- Kev Thauj Mus Los thiab Tsav Tsheb: Raws li tus neeg nqa khoom rau cov pa roj huv huv, nitrogen thauj cov photoresist, tshuaj lom neeg, thiab ultra- dej ntshiab, thaum tseem ua lub luag haujlwm rau kev tsav tsheb roj rau pneumatic li qub. Cov ntawv thov zoo li no xav tau qhov tshwj xeeb siab ruaj khov- kev poob siab sai sai tuaj yeem cuam tshuam tag nrho cov wafer ntau.
Raws li kab dav nce mus rau 3 nm ntawm thiab dhau mus, txawm tias ppb - qib oxygen lossis dej vapor impurities tuaj yeem hloov lub zog dielectric ntawm lub rooj vag oxides. Lub purity pib rau ntawm -site nitrogen tiam tau nce los ntawm 99.999% ua ntej mus rau 99.9999% los yog siab dua, nrog impurity tswj expanding los ntawm ib tug oxygen cov ntsiab lus metric mus rau tag nrho -spectrum tsom xam npog CO, CO₂, H₂, thiab lwm yam kab.
Core Technical Logic ntawm Cryogenic Nitrogen Generation Process
Cryogenic nitrogen tiam yog ua raws li lub hauv paus ntsiab lus ntawm huab cua sib cais- siv qhov sib txawv ntawm qhov sib txawv ntawm cov pa thiab nitrogen (-183℃vs . -196℃) los ntawm qis -kub distillation. Tsis zoo li lub siab viav vias adsorption lossis kev sib cais ntawm daim nyias nyias, cov txheej txheem cryogenic tuaj yeem ua rau tib lub sijhawm tswj cov nqi ntws siab thiab ultra- siab purity-ob qhov kev xav tau tsis sib xws.
Cov txheej txheem ob npaug -kaum distillation tau ua raws li hauv qab no: cov cua nyoos yog compressed, ua ntej-cooled, thiab purified kom tshem tawm H₂O, CO₂, thiab hydrocarbons, ces nkag mus rau lub ntsiab tshav kub exchanger kom txias kom ze rau - liquefaction kub. Nyob rau hauv qab kem, nce vapor thiab cov kua poob mus rau thawj distillation los tsim nitrogen- huab cua nplua nuj. Cov huab cua ua kua no yog throttled thiab pub rau sab sauv sab sauv raws li reflux kua rau cov distillation theem nrab, thaum kawg yielding siab -purity nitrogen nyob rau sab sauv sab saum toj, nrog oxygen-enriched pov tseg kua tawm nyob rau hauv qab.
Lub sophistication ntawm cov txheej txheem no nyob rau hauv txias tshuav nyiaj li cas. Lub expander muab tub yees los them rau qhov kev poob qis thiab lub tub yees uas yuav tsum tau ua rau cov khoom siv rov ua dua -ua kom sov, thaum qhov kev hloov pauv loj ntawm vapor- ua kua sib cuag hauv kab distillation txiav txim siab qhov kawg ntawm cov khoom purity. Niaj hnub nimno cryogenic nitrogen cov nroj tsuag, los ntawm kev siv cov txheej txheem ntim thiab siab - cov khoom siv tau zoo, ua tiav qhov siab qis qis thaum txhim kho kev sib cais, nrog rau kev siv hluav taws xob kwv yees li 15% -20% qis dua li cov kab sib tsoo.
Compatibility Analysis nrog cov txheej txheem semiconductor
Qhia txog kev tsim cov khoom siv nitrogen rau hauv cov khoom siv hluav taws xob semiconductor yuav tsum muaj kev sib koom ua ke tiv thaiv cov txheej txheem hauv qab no:
- Purity Assurance System: Semiconductor-qib cryogenic nitrogen cov nroj tsuag feem ntau tsom cov khoom purity specifications ntawm O₂ Tsawg dua los yog sib npaug rau 0.1 ppm, CO₂ Tsawg dua los yog sib npaug rau 0.1 ppm, CO Less dua los yog sib npaug rau 0.05 ppm, thiab H₂O (Less . 7 degree) Tus yuam sij kom ua tiav cov hom phiaj no yog nyob rau pem hauv ntej - qhov kawg purification system thiab kev ntseeg siab ntawm cov kws tshuaj ntsuam xyuas online. Lub voj voog hloov pauv, rov tsim dua tshiab, thiab txias nkhaus ntawm molecular sieve adsorbers ncaj qha txiav txim siab ua kom huv. Tsis tas li ntawd, kev pheej hmoo ntawm hydrocarbon tsub zuj zuj hauv lub ntsiab condenser-reheater yuav tsum tau tswj xyuas los ntawm kev saib xyuas tas li thiab cov kua dej tsis tu ncua.
- Load Response Capability: Semiconductor ntau lawm nthuav tawm cov yam ntxwv sib txawv, yuav tsum muaj cov txheej txheem nitrogen tsim kom haum rau 30% -105% dav thauj khoom ntau. Cryogenic cov nroj tsuag tuaj yeem ua tiav cov kev hloov pauv hauv feeb los ntawm kev kho qhov nthuav dav inlet qhia vanes thiab cov khoom rho tawm cov nqi, nrog cov purity seem tseem ceeb tsis cuam tshuam - lub peev xwm uas PSA lossis cov txheej txheem sib cais tsis tuaj yeem sib haum.
- Supply Reliability Architecture: Rau cov logic nti lossis lub cim xeeb nti fabs, tsib -feeb nitrogen mov cuam tshuam tuaj yeem ua rau poob ntawm qhov kev txiav txim ntawm ntau lab daus las. Cryogenic nitrogen systems feem ntau yog tsim los nrog N+1 standby configuration-ntau lub thawv txias ua hauj lwm nyob rau hauv parallel, ntxiv los ntawm ib tug kua nitrogen backup system uas enables millisecond - theem hloov thaum muaj xwm ceev.
Economic thiab Engineering Implementation Considerations
Txawm hais tias thawj zaug peev rau cryogenic nitrogen tiam yog siab dua li lwm yam ntawm -site nitrogen ntau lawm kev xaiv, nws qhov zoo tau dhau los ua qhov tseem ceeb hauv nruab nrab - mus rau - cov xwm txheej loj dhau ntawm tag nrho lub neej. Thaum cov roj xav tau ntau dua 500 Nm³ / h, qhov tshwj xeeb siv hluav taws xob ntawm cov txheej txheem cryogenic tuaj yeem qis li 0.18-0.22 kWh / Nm³, qhov PSA ntawm qhov dej ntws mus txog 0.35 kWh / Nm³. Cov khoom txav hauv cov nroj tsuag cryogenic tsuas yog siv rau compressors thiab expanders; cov kab distillation thiab kub exchangers yog cov khoom zoo li qub uas yuav tsum tsis muaj kev saib xyuas ntau zaus raws li kev ua haujlwm ib txwm muaj.
Hauv kev siv engineering, qhov siab ntawm lub thawv txias feem ntau yog li ntawm 15 txog 25 meters, xav tau kev npaj ua ntej rau kev nqa nkag thiab lub hauv paus load-cov kabmob muaj peev xwm. Cov khoom siv nitrogen piping yog pom zoo kom siv 316L EP tubing nrog rau sab hauv nto roughness Ra tsawg dua lossis sib npaug li 0.4 μm. Cov roj chromatographs online yuav tsum tau muab tso rau hauv qhov ze ze rau cov ntsiab lus piv txwv, nrog cov kab piv txwv rhuab thiab insulated rau 80℃lossis siab dua. Redundant analytical channels kuj raug pom zoo.
Cov txheej txheem kev txiav txim siab thev naus laus zis yog raws li hauv qab no: Rau kev thov txuas ntxiv> 1,000 Nm³ / h, cryogenic yog qhov tseem ceeb; rau 300-1,000 Nm³ / h, xav tau kev sib piv; rau < 300 Nm³ / h, PSA lossis kua nitrogen tuaj yeem raug soj ntsuam. Yog tias tag nrho cov impurities <1 ppm nrog ntau yam kev qhia tshwj xeeb yuav tsum tau, cryogenic yog qhov kev xaiv nkaus xwb. Rau semiconductor manufacturing bases ntawm 8-nti thiab loj specifications, cryogenic nitrogen tiam tau los ua tus universally lees paub cov qauv kev daws teeb meem.
